The playfields and appropriate field permitting shall be under
the supervision of the Recreation Director for the Township, hereinafter
referred to as Director.
a. Park hours: dawn to dusk; Township-controlled lighted fields permitted
until 10:00 p.m. Neptune Township reserves the right to close the
parks as necessary for health, safety or public welfare.
b. Neptune Township reserves the right to utilize park areas for Township
programs which will limit access by the public for purposes other
than the scheduled program.
c. Organized play on Playing Fields is approved by permit only through
the Recreation Office.
d. Pick-up play; to not include organized teams, organizations, or similar
institution, is allowed, however, access and preference will be given
to permitted play.
e. No motorized or non-motorized vehicle of any description shall be
permitted upon any portion of the playfields.
f. No motor vehicle shall be parked in the area of the playfields except
at those places designated for parking.
g. No food or beverage shall be sold at the parks without first obtaining
a mercantile license from the Township.
h. Facilities are to be used at the participant's sole and exclusive
risk; parks are not supervised

While in a public park or recreation area, all persons shall
conduct themselves in a proper and orderly manner, and in particular,
no person shall:
a. Willfully mark, deface, disfigure, injure, tamper with, displace
or remove any buildings, bridges, tables, benches, fireplaces, railings,
paving materials, public utilities or appurtenances thereof, signs,
notices or placards (whether temporary or permanent), monuments, stakes,
posts, or other boundary markers, or other structures or equipment,
facilities or park property or appurtenances whatsoever, either real
or personal.
b. Fail to cooperate in maintaining restrooms in a neat and sanitary
condition.
c. Dig or remove any soil, rock, sand, stones, trees, shrubs, plants
or other wood or, materials, or make any excavation by tool, equipment,
or other means.
d. Construct or erect any building or structure of whatever kind (whether
permanent or temporary) or run or string any public service utility
into, upon or across such lands, except on special written permit
issued hereunder.
e. Damage, cut, carve, transplant or remove any tree or plant, or injure
the bark, or pick flowers or seed of any tree or plant, dig in or
otherwise disturb grassed areas, or in any other way injure the natural
beauty or usefulness of any area.
f. Climb any tree or walk, stand or sit upon monuments, vases, planters,
fountains, railings, fences or upon any other property not designated
or customarily used for such purposes.
g. Tie or hitch an animal to any tree or plant or any structure.
h. Hurt, molest, kill, wound, trap, abuse, shoot, pursue or throw objects
at, or have in his/her possession any animal, reptile or bird found
within any park, nor shall their habitats be disturbed, except where
specifically designated and permitted. No person shall purchase, sell,
accept or give away any such animal, reptile, bird or eggs except
as may be specifically provided for and permitted.
i. Throw, discharge, or otherwise place or cause to be placed in the
waters of any fountain, pond, lake, stream or other body of water
in any park or any tributary stream, storm sewer, or drain flowing
into such water, any substance, matter or thing, liquid or solid,
which may result in the pollution of said waters.
j. Have brought in, dump in, deposit or leave any bottles, broken glass,
ashes, paper, boxes, cans, dirt, garbage, refuse, or organic or inorganic
solid liquid waste.
k. Drive or park any vehicle on any area except the paved park roads
or parking areas, or such areas as may on occasion be specifically
designated as temporary parking areas by Township of Neptune.
l. Leave a vehicle standing or parked at night in established parking
areas or elsewhere in the park areas. No motor vehicle shall be parked
in said park areas from one half hour after sunset until sunrise,
except as otherwise permitted.
m. Ride a bicycle or any wheeled recreational device without reasonable
regard to the safety of others.
n. Leave a bicycle or any wheeled recreational device lying on the ground
or pavement or set against trees, or in any place or position where
a person may trip over or be injured by it.
o. Swim, bathe, or wade in any waters or waterways in any park, except
in such waters and at such places as may be specifically designated
for such activities.
p. Bring into or operate any boat, raft, or other watercraft, whether
motor powered or not, upon any waters, except at places designated
for boating by Township of Neptune. Such activity shall be in accordance
with applicable regulations as are now or will hereafter be adopted.
q. Fish in any area where bathing is permitted.
r. Shooting into or within park areas from beyond park boundaries is
forbidden. No person shall carry or possess firearms of any description,
spring-guns, bow and arrows, slings or any other forms of weapons
or devices potentially inimical to wildlife or dangerous to human
safety, or any instrument that can be loaded with and fire blank cartridges,
or any kind of trapping device, except as may be specifically permitted.
s. Violate the regulation that use of tables and benches follows the
generally accepted rule of "first come, first served."
t. Use any portion of the picnic area or any of the buildings or structures
therein for the purpose of holding picnics to the exclusion of other
persons, nor shall any person use such areas and facilities for an
unreasonable time if the facilities are crowded.
u. Set up tents, shacks, or any other temporary shelter for the purpose
of overnight camping, nor shall any person leave in a park after closing
hours any movable structure or special vehicle to be used or that
could be used for such purpose, such as a house-trailer, camp-trailer,
camp-wagon, or the like except in those areas designated by Township
of Neptune for those purposes.
v. Ride a horse except on designated bridle trails, where permitted.
Horses shall be thoroughly broken and properly restrained, and ridden
with due care, and shall not be allowed to graze or go unattended,
nor shall they be hitched to any rock, tree or shrub.
w. Bring alcoholic beverages or drink same at any time except in such
areas and under such regulations as may be designated and permitted
by Township of Neptune.
x. Have in his/her possession, set or otherwise cause to explode, discharge,
or burn, any fireworks, firecrackers, or explosives or flammable material,
or discharge them or throw them into any such areas from lands or
highways adjacent thereto.
y. Be responsible for the entry of a dog or other domestic animal into
areas clearly marked by Township of Neptune signs bearing the words
"Domestic Animals Prohibited in this Area". All domestic animals in
those areas where such animals are permitted shall be adequately restrained
at all times.
z. Solicit alms or contributions for any purpose, whether public or
private except in such areas and under such regulations as may be
designated and permitted by Township of Neptune.
aa. Build, or attempt to build, a fire except in such areas and under
such regulations as may be designated by Township of Neptune. No person
shall drop, throw or otherwise scatter lighted matches, burning cigarettes,
cigars, tobacco, paper or other flammable material within any park
or on any highways, roads, or streets abutting or contiguous thereto.
bb. Gamble, participate in, or abet any game of chance except in such
areas and under such regulations as may be designated by Township
of Neptune.
cc. Go onto the ice on any waters except such areas as are designated
as skating areas and provided a safety signal is displayed.
dd. Disturb or interfere unreasonably with any person or party occupying
any area or participating in any activity under the authority of a
permit.
ee. Expose, or offer for sale, any article or thing, nor place any stand,
cart, or vehicle for the transportation, sale, or display of any such
article or thing. Exception is made for any permitted or licensed
concessionaire acting by and under the authority and regulation of
Township of Neptune.
ff. Paste, glue, tack, or otherwise post any sign, placard, advertisement,
or inscription whatever, nor shall any person erect, or cause to be
erected, any sign on any park lands or roads in any park.
gg. Golf or engage in any activity that creates divots or damage to the
surface of any ball field, park or recreational area.
hh. Smoke, chew, or possess lighted cigarettes, pipes, cigars, electronic
cigarettes, or any other type of tobacco and/or cannabis product.
ii. Use or operate any grill including, but not limited to charcoal,
propane, or electric grills.
jj. Be in possession of any container made of glass.
kk. Be in possession of or bring any type of balloon.
ll. Be in possession of or bring any type of confetti, or material that
will disperse on use or be thrown.
mm. All refuse must be disposed of in receptacles provided by the Township
for such purposes. If those receptacles are filled, refuse must be
carried out of the park and disposed of appropriately.
nn. While in the Skatepark and Pumptrack, all persons shall conduct themselves
in a proper and orderly manner. The following rules of conduct must
be followed in addition to all other park conduct regulations:
1. Park hours: dawn to dusk.
2. Facilities are to be used at the participant's sole and exclusive
risk; parks are not supervised.
3. Use only un-motorized, wheeled, recreational devices with wheel base
less than 20 inches.
4. Proper safety equipment, including but not limited to, helmets, knee
pads and elbow pads are required.
5. Always inspect the area before use.
6. Do not use if surface is wet, icy or snow covered.
7. Food, beverages, and gum is prohibited.
8. Possession of any container made of glass is prohibited.
9. Be responsible; exercise common sense.
10. Be respectful and courteous of others. Fighting and foul language
is strictly prohibited.
11. Personal Ramps, boxes, rails or other similar items are not permitted.
12. All refuse must be disposed of in receptacles provided by the Township
for such purposes. If those receptacles are filled, refuse must be
carried out of the park and disposed of appropriately.
13. Do not willfully mark, deface, disfigure, injure, tamper with, displace
or remove any buildings, bridges, tables, benches, fireplaces, railings,
paving materials, public utilities or appurtenances thereof, signs,
notices or placards (whether temporary or permanent), monuments, stakes,
posts, or other boundary markers, or other structures or equipment,
facilities or park property or appurtenances whatsoever, either real
or personal.

Permits for special events/activities in parks must be obtained
by application to Township of Neptune in accordance with the following
procedures:
a. Standards for issuance of a use permit by Township of Neptune shall
include the following findings:
1. That the proposed activity or use of the park will not unreasonably
interfere with, or detract from, the general public enjoyment of the
park.
2. That the proposed activity and use will not unreasonably interfere
with, or detract from, the promotion of public health, welfare, safety
and reaction.
3. That the proposed activity or uses that are reasonably anticipated
will not include violence, crime or disorderly conduct.
4. That the facilities desired have not been reserved for other use
at the date and hour requested in the application.
b. Within ten (10) days after the receipt of an application for permit,
Township of Neptune shall apprise an applicant in writing of its reasons
for refusing a permit, and provide for an appeal process.
c. A permittee shall be bound by all park rules and regulations and
all applicable ordinances fully as though the same were inserted in
said permits.
d. The person(s) to whom the permit is issued shall be liable for all
loss, damage, or injury sustained by any person whatever by reason
of the negligence of the person(s) to whom such permit shall have
been issued. The Township of Neptune shall have the right to require
any permittee to submit evidence of liability insurance covering injuries
to members of the general public arising as a result of such permitted
activities in such amounts as may be from time to time determined
by Township of Neptune prior to the commencement of any activity or
issuance of any permit.
e. Revocation. The Township of Neptune shall have the authority to revoke
a permit upon a finding of violation of any rule or ordinance, or
upon good cause shown.
